Announced on August 12, 2025, Red Hat OpenShift’s position as a Leader in the Gartner Magic Quadrant for Container Management highlights its robust capabilities in enterprise container strategies. The platform was evaluated among 15 vendors based on Completeness of Vision and Ability to Execute. This recognition underscores Red Hat’s leadership in delivering a comprehensive platform for managing containers across diverse IT environments, from datacenters to multi-cloud and edge setups.
Red Hat OpenShift enables organizations to standardize, automate, and scale container initiatives across hybrid cloud environments. Its Kubernetes-based architecture supports seamless application modernization, offering integrated security features and advanced management tools. “We believe being recognized as a Leader for the third consecutive year in the Gartner Magic Quadrant for Container Management validates Red Hat OpenShift's role as a cornerstone for modern IT strategies,” said Mike Barrett, vice president & general manager, Hybrid Cloud Platforms, Red Hat.
